1




    HỆ ĐIỀU HÀNH LINUX
  (Lưu trữ và các lệnh khác)
Phạm Nguyên Khang, Đỗ Thanh Nghị
Email: pnkhang,dtnghi@cit.ctu.edu.vn
Nội dung
          2

find
tar
find
                                      3

Mục đích
Tìm kiếm file và thư mục
Cú pháp:
find <thư mục> <điều kiện> <lệnh>
Điều kiện
-name tên          có   tên là tên
-type x            có   kiểu là x
-user login-name   có   chủ sở hữu là login-name
-size n            có   kích thước là n khối
-mtime n           có   thời gian thay đổi n ngày trở về trước
Lệnh
-print             in kết quả ra màn hình
exec cmd {};      thực thi lệnh cmd
find
                                  4

Ví dụ:
find /home/pnkhang –name a.out –mtime +7 –exec rm {};
Tìm file có tên a.out trong thư mục /home/pnkhang hơn một tuần rồi
không được sửa đổi và xóa nó đi.
Có thể sử dụng ! (phủ định), -a (and), hoặc -o (or) để kết hợp
các điều kiện
Các điều kiện khác
-perm mode                quyền truy cập = mode
-maxdepth levels          độ sâu tối đa
-mindepth levels          độ sâu tối thiểu
Có thể kết hợp find với grep
find . | grep toto
tar
                                               5

Tape archive
Đóng gói file dùng để lưu trữ
Đóng gói tạo file lưu trữ
tar cvf luu_tru.tgz danh sách file/thư mục
Mở gói
tar xvf luu_tru.tgz
Có thể bỏ qua v trong cvf hoặc xvf
Thêm một tập tin vào gói
tar rvf luu_tru.tgz toto.txt
Liệt kê danh sách các file trong gói
tar tvf luu_tru.tgz
Thêm mới hoặc thay thế một file trong gói
tar uvf luu_tru.tgz toto.txt
Có thể nén/bung nén gói với gzip/gunzip
tar zcvf luu_tru.tgz danh sách file/thư mục
tar zxvf luu_tru.tgz

More Related Content

PPT
Bai giang tin hoc lop 11 bai 14 15
PPTX
Bài 14 - 15: Kiểu dữ liệu tệp. Thao tác với tệp
PPT
Bài 14-15 -Lớp 11: Thao tác với tệp
PDF
Bảng tra cứu các lệnh cơ bản của unix và linux sưu tầm bởi www.vilinux.com
DOCX
20 lenh linux
PDF
Huong dan thao_tac_file
DOC
Quản lý file, thư mục trong linux
Bai giang tin hoc lop 11 bai 14 15
Bài 14 - 15: Kiểu dữ liệu tệp. Thao tác với tệp
Bài 14-15 -Lớp 11: Thao tác với tệp
Bảng tra cứu các lệnh cơ bản của unix và linux sưu tầm bởi www.vilinux.com
20 lenh linux
Huong dan thao_tac_file
Quản lý file, thư mục trong linux

What's hot (18)

PDF
5 quyen truy-xuat
PDF
Dsfont help
PDF
nhập xuất file 2 c++
DOCX
Giao an tin hoc 11 - Tuan 11 - Bai 16 Vi du lam viec voi tep - v02 - vtq ngoc
PDF
Phan quyen cent os
PPT
Bai17 kieu du lieu tep va thao tac voi tep-tin 11
PPT
Chuong 03 he_thong_file
PDF
Linux và mã nguồn mở
PPTX
Tpvthaotcvitp 111021042413-phpapp02
DOCX
Giao an tin hoc 11 - Tuan 10 - Bai 14 - 15 Tep va thao tac voi tep - v04 - vt...
PPTX
Inter process-pipe
DOCX
Command line in linux
PDF
Cấu hình hệ thống
PPTX
Tin11 chuong 05 bai 15
PDF
Sinh vienit.net --01 - on tap xu ly file - c++-2
PDF
Thuc hanh 13
PDF
tài liệu Mã nguồn mở Lap trình shells
DOC
Các lệnh shell cơ bản trong linux
5 quyen truy-xuat
Dsfont help
nhập xuất file 2 c++
Giao an tin hoc 11 - Tuan 11 - Bai 16 Vi du lam viec voi tep - v02 - vtq ngoc
Phan quyen cent os
Bai17 kieu du lieu tep va thao tac voi tep-tin 11
Chuong 03 he_thong_file
Linux và mã nguồn mở
Tpvthaotcvitp 111021042413-phpapp02
Giao an tin hoc 11 - Tuan 10 - Bai 14 - 15 Tep va thao tac voi tep - v04 - vt...
Inter process-pipe
Command line in linux
Cấu hình hệ thống
Tin11 chuong 05 bai 15
Sinh vienit.net --01 - on tap xu ly file - c++-2
Thuc hanh 13
tài liệu Mã nguồn mở Lap trình shells
Các lệnh shell cơ bản trong linux
Ad

Viewers also liked (14)

PDF
豊橋の【のぼり&旗の専門店】のオリジナル事例集/豊橋の看板屋さん
PPTX
Presentation constructing a pentagon
PPTX
Windows Universal App XAML e WPF
PDF
PPA - 2013
PDF
PDF
Androidprojecttitle2015 2016-151007054022-lva1-app6891
PDF
Lecture11 b
DOCX
DOKBAT 2016 Plenary speech
PDF
Innovative work surumi
PPTX
Credit Card Product Update: 2014 Overview
PDF
Romania 1938
PPTX
Congregational_Celebration_Nov_2016
PDF
1 linux
PPTX
Plants
豊橋の【のぼり&旗の専門店】のオリジナル事例集/豊橋の看板屋さん
Presentation constructing a pentagon
Windows Universal App XAML e WPF
PPA - 2013
Androidprojecttitle2015 2016-151007054022-lva1-app6891
Lecture11 b
DOKBAT 2016 Plenary speech
Innovative work surumi
Credit Card Product Update: 2014 Overview
Romania 1938
Congregational_Celebration_Nov_2016
1 linux
Plants
Ad

Similar to 10 back (20)

PPTX
CHƯƠNG 2 Lệnh và tiện ích trên Linux (Hệ điều hành).pptx
PDF
Carte ref-ubuntu-vi
PDF
To ghi nho ubuntu
PDF
Carte ref-ubuntu-vi (1)
PDF
8 filter
PDF
8 filter
PDF
linux_huongdanthuchanh
DOC
Onthith hdh
PDF
Hệ thống tệp Linux
PDF
Cac lenh linux_co_ban
DOCX
Project name
PDF
Lpi01
PDF
Thuchanh unix moi
PDF
Nhapmon linux
PDF
Lesson 3 - Linux File System
PDF
Quản lý tiến trình
PDF
Linux Introduction
PPTX
Làm thế nào để học linux trong 24h?
CHƯƠNG 2 Lệnh và tiện ích trên Linux (Hệ điều hành).pptx
Carte ref-ubuntu-vi
To ghi nho ubuntu
Carte ref-ubuntu-vi (1)
8 filter
8 filter
linux_huongdanthuchanh
Onthith hdh
Hệ thống tệp Linux
Cac lenh linux_co_ban
Project name
Lpi01
Thuchanh unix moi
Nhapmon linux
Lesson 3 - Linux File System
Quản lý tiến trình
Linux Introduction
Làm thế nào để học linux trong 24h?

More from vantinhkhuc (20)

PDF
Url programming
PDF
Servlets intro
PDF
Servlet sessions
PDF
Security overview
PDF
PDF
Lecture17
PDF
Lecture10
PDF
Lecture9
PDF
Lecture6
PDF
PDF
Jsf intro
PDF
Jsp examples
PDF
PDF
Ejb examples
PDF
PDF
PDF
Ejb intro
PPT
Chc6b0c6a1ng 12
PPT
PDF
Url programming
Servlets intro
Servlet sessions
Security overview
Lecture17
Lecture10
Lecture9
Lecture6
Jsf intro
Jsp examples
Ejb examples
Ejb intro
Chc6b0c6a1ng 12

10 back

  • 1. 1 HỆ ĐIỀU HÀNH LINUX (Lưu trữ và các lệnh khác) Phạm Nguyên Khang, Đỗ Thanh Nghị Email: pnkhang,dtnghi@cit.ctu.edu.vn
  • 2. Nội dung 2 find tar
  • 3. find 3 Mục đích Tìm kiếm file và thư mục Cú pháp: find <thư mục> <điều kiện> <lệnh> Điều kiện -name tên có tên là tên -type x có kiểu là x -user login-name có chủ sở hữu là login-name -size n có kích thước là n khối -mtime n có thời gian thay đổi n ngày trở về trước Lệnh -print in kết quả ra màn hình exec cmd {}; thực thi lệnh cmd
  • 4. find 4 Ví dụ: find /home/pnkhang –name a.out –mtime +7 –exec rm {}; Tìm file có tên a.out trong thư mục /home/pnkhang hơn một tuần rồi không được sửa đổi và xóa nó đi. Có thể sử dụng ! (phủ định), -a (and), hoặc -o (or) để kết hợp các điều kiện Các điều kiện khác -perm mode quyền truy cập = mode -maxdepth levels độ sâu tối đa -mindepth levels độ sâu tối thiểu Có thể kết hợp find với grep find . | grep toto
  • 5. tar 5 Tape archive Đóng gói file dùng để lưu trữ Đóng gói tạo file lưu trữ tar cvf luu_tru.tgz danh sách file/thư mục Mở gói tar xvf luu_tru.tgz Có thể bỏ qua v trong cvf hoặc xvf Thêm một tập tin vào gói tar rvf luu_tru.tgz toto.txt Liệt kê danh sách các file trong gói tar tvf luu_tru.tgz Thêm mới hoặc thay thế một file trong gói tar uvf luu_tru.tgz toto.txt Có thể nén/bung nén gói với gzip/gunzip tar zcvf luu_tru.tgz danh sách file/thư mục tar zxvf luu_tru.tgz